Modern cybersecurity solutions: SIEM or MSSP?
What does SIEM mean? SIEM (Security Information and Event Management) – the definition is that it is a software system that allows you to detect threats and respond to security incidents. FBI installs AutoStore for centralized automated record filing and retrieval solution
The General Service Administration (GSA) has installed an automated record filing and retrieval system from robotics technology company AutoStore inside a recently completed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) central records complex in Winchester, Virginia.
